Solo But Not Alone 6

 


Are you new to the hobby and wondering where to start?  Or have you been playing solo for years and want a new adventure?  Then I have some great news for you.  The Solo But Not Alone 6 Bundle is now available at Itch.io.

Solo But Not Alone is a bundle hosted each year by Peach Garden Games featuring items geared toward our hobby.  For a minium donation of $10, you will get an amazing selection of 90 TTRPGs, Journaling games, and other role playing experiences designed with the solo gamer in mind.  All are “Physical games,” meaning they are in PDF format and not video games. 

Proceeds from this bundle goes to the Take This organization, whose mission is to help remove the stigma of mental health and provide support through the gaming community.

The Solo But Not Alone Bundle is an automatic buy for me every year.  But don’t wait too long.  This bundle is only available through the end of March 2026.  Click here to download a list of all the games.
